How Taken
Take this medicine only as heading for by your doctor . Do not get more of it, do not get it more often, and do not take it for a longer time than your doctor ordered. Adults should take one or 2 capsules or tablets each four hours as wanted. If your medicine contains 325 or 500 milligrams (mg) of acetaminophen in each capsule or tablet, you should not get more than six capsules or tablets a day.
Warnings/Precautions
If the medicine stops working as well as it did when you first in progress using it, this may mean that you are in risk of becoming needy on the medicine. Do not try to get improved pain release by increasing the dose. If you are having headaches more often than you did before you in progress taking this medicine ;this is especially important if a new headache occurs within 1 day after you took your last dose of this medicine, headaches begin to occur each day, or a headache continues for more than a few days in a row. This may mean that you are needy on the medicine. Continuing to take this medicine will cause even additional headaches later on . Your doctor can provide you advice on how to reduce the headaches.

Possible Side Effects
Check with your doctor right away if any of the following side effects occur, especially if several of them occur jointly: bleeding or crusting sores on lips; chest pain; fever with or without chills; hive-like swellings (large) on eyelids, face, lips, and/or tongue; muscle cramps or pain; red, thickened, or scaly skin; shortness of breath, troubled breathing, tightness in chest, or wheezing; skin rash, itching, or hives; sores, ulcers, or white spots in mouth (painful); sore throat; confusion (mild); mental depression; strange excitement (mild)
Storage
Keep out of the reach of kids. Store away from heat and direct light. Do not store this medicine in the bathroom, near the kitchen sink, or in other damp places. Heat or moisture may cause the medicine to break down.
Overdose
If you feel you or anyone else may have in use an overeat of this medicine, seek urgent situation medical notice. Taking an overdose of this medicine or taking alcohol or CNS depressants with this medicine may lead to unconsciousness or probably death.
More Information
This medicine may cause drowsiness or dizziness. Make sure you know how you act in response to this medicine before you drive, use machines, or do anything also that could be dangerous if you are dizzy or are not attentive and clearheaded.
